OpenRefine geoJSON Column to Coordinates

I had a dataset in OpenRefine that included a column of geoJSON objects as strings. Each geoJSON object represented a public park. I wanted to import the collection of parks to Wikidata, so I needed to convert the geoJSON polygon data into a central "point" that could be put into the P625 coordinate location field.

NB: your geoJSON should have coordinates already in the WGS84 coordinate system (this is the standard for geoJSON).

Bulk deleting of Amazon S3 delete markers to undelete a lot of data

A coworker of mine accidentally deleted a large S3 prefix containing tens of thousands of keys. Luckily we have versioning enabled on the bucket, or it would have been gone for good. With versioning enabled, recovering a deleted file from S3 is trivial by just deleting the Delete Marker. But this presented the next challenge: how to perform a bulk undelete of deleted keys in S3.

I found a few scripts online that claimed to do this, but they either performed a delete operation per-object (incredibly slow), or they didn't deal with the S3 API limit of 1000 keys per delete operation, or they tried to pipe a massive blob of JSON to the awscli in Bash, which has a limit of 128KiB on arguments lists.

Hadoop Inside Docker, DataNode Fails to Replicate Data Correctly

I just spent several hours trying to configure a psuedo-distributed Hadoop cluster inside a Docker container. I wanted to post our experience in case someone else makes the mistake of trying to do this themselves.

Problem

When we tried to save a file to HDFS with the Java client, the NameNode appeared to save the file. Using hdfs dfs ls we could see the file was represented in HDFS, but has a size of 0, indicating no data had made it into the cluster.

A really unhelpful stack trace was also issues by the client. The error was similar to this:

org.apache.hadoop.ipc.RemoteException(java.io.IOException):
    File foo.csv could only be replicated to 0 nodes instead of minReplication (=1). There are 1 datanode(s) running and 1 node(s) excluded in this operation.

This is just the stacktrace from Hadoop piped back to the client.
